New Rochelle High School Cafeteria Inspections 2006-2008

Written By: Robert Cox
  • Number of Inspections: 10
  • Number of Unacceptable Ratings: 3
  • Talk of the Sound Commentary: very bad inspections, 30% of inspections rated “unacceptable”, in a word the food service is “gross”, food/milk maintained at temperatures outside acceptable range, potentially hazardous food (tuna), dirty cutting board, hand wash sink not working, handling bagels with bare-hands, dead mouse found. If this were a restaurant it would have been closed long ago. No wonder kids are skipping out of school to eat lunch at Chicken Joe’s and McDonald’s

New Rochelle High School Major and Minor Unacceptable 2008
Inspection date: 1/30/2008

Critical items “red”: Dented can(s) found at this time in dry storage area. Can(s) set aside for return to manufacturer.
Critical items “red”: Meatballs had an internal temperature of 107 degrees F., hot holding temp of 140 degrees F. or above required. Food rapidly reheated to 165 degrees F. at this time.
Non-critical items “blue”: Thermometer not provided in sandwich refrigeration unit in serving areas.
Non critical items “blue”: Rodent droppings observed at this time in dry storage area.
Non critical items “blue”: All hood unit filters have dust build-up.
Non critical items “blue”: Walls by ice machine in poor condition, missing tiles.

New Rochelle High School Major and Minor Unacceptable 2008
Inspection date: 2/4/2008

Critical items “red: Potentially hazardous food, tuna, found at 47 degrees F. in sandwich unit at this time. Corrected by action/discussion
Non-critical items “blue” (1) All hood units have dust build-up.
Non critical items “blue” (2) Walls by ice machine missing tiles.
Inspectors notes Previous red violations from previous inspection 1/30/08 have been corrected.

New Rochelle High School None Acceptable 2008
Inspection date: 2/25/2008

Inspectors notes: Tuna found to be at 45 degrees F. Discussed that this is borderline.

New Rochelle High School None Acceptable 2008
Inspection date: 3/5/2008

Inspectors notes: Met with Deirdre McManus to witness the destruction of Hallmark/Westland A594 ground beef. Beef was de-natured with bleach and compacted with garbage truck.

New Rochelle High School None Acceptable 2008
Inspection date: 7/11/2008

Inspectors notes: No violations found at this time. All cold holding temperatures acceptable.

New Rochelle High School Minor Acceptable 2007
Inspection date: 9/27/2007

Non-critical items “blue”: Apples, bread rolls placed on counter top for self service; not protected from potential sources of contamination.
Non critical items “blue”: Cutting board dirty; clean and sanitize after each use.
Non critical items “blue”: Missing and stained ceiling tiles in the kitchen; missing wall tiles by ice maker in kitchen; mold on walls in dry storage room.
Inspectors notes: Food temperatures in hot, cold holding units, refrigerator acceptable. Employees using gloves at inspection time.
Other notes Inspection of fresh garden salad procedures: No violations found.

New Rochelle High School Minor Acceptable 2007
Inspection date: 2/13/2007

Non-critical items “blue”: Apples placed out for service without utensils – not protected from potential sources of contamination.
Non critical items “blue”: Thermometer missing from wrap refrigerator.
Non critical items “blue”: Fan guards in wrap refrigerator dusty.
Non critical items “blue”: Hand wash sink not working in kitchen.
Inspectors notes: Sanitary gloves and utensils in use at this time. 0-220-degree F. thermometer available. No shellfish. Extermination monthly service: No problems.
Other notes: Inspection of oven fried chicken procedures: Meat pre-cooked and pre-prepared, frozen; 375 degrees for 30 min. convection; four lunch periods, 20 min. No violations found.

New Rochelle High School Minor Acceptable 2006
Inspection date: 9/6/2006

Non-critical items “blue”: Can opener bit soiled.
Non critical items “blue”: Faucet of hand wash sink leaking.
Non critical items “blue”: Condensate on bottom of “Randell Bain Marie.”
Non critical items “blue”: Thermometers not visible in all refrigerators.
None critical items “blue”: Light bulb out in walk-in freezer. Wiping cloth left out on prep counter not stored in sanitizer. One light bulb out under hood.
Inspectors notes: Permission to operate is granted with the condition that the “blue” items are corrected/addressed.
Other notes: Inspection of cheeseburger procedures: No violations found.

New Rochelle High School Major and Minor Unaceptable 2006
Inspection date: 2/27/2006

Critical items “red”: One dented can of apple slice found in dry storage; voluntarily discarded at inspection time.
Critical items “red”: Tuna salad at 53 degrees F.; smoked turkey at 53 defrees F; potentially hazardous foods not kept at 45 degrees F and below; corrected at time of inspection.
Critical items “red”: Walk-in refrigerator not properly maintained to hold potentially hazards food at 45 degrees F and below; manager called refrigerator company to fix problem at inspection time. Observed food worker handling bagels, a ready-to-eat food with bare hands. Gloves must be worn to eliminate bare hand contact.
Action taken (if necessary) Resolved March 3, 2006
Non-critical items “blue”: Food prep workers observed without hair restraint.
Non critical items “blue”: Several ceiling tiles missing in area above ice maker. Food product in floor in several areas in kitchen, walk-in refrigerator.
Non critical items “blue”: Paper towels missing in hand wash station. Soiled wiping cloth found on prep counter; storage in sanitizing solution required.
Non critical items “blue”: Corner tiles by ice machine missing.
None critical items “blue”: Box of Brillo pads observed in shelf in storage area.
Inspectors notes: Critical violation: Contact with ready-to-eat food.
Other notes: Other non-critical: Unshielded light bulb under pizza oven hood. Rusted strainers with loose wires above two-compartment sink. Dead mouse found on trap in food storage area. Grease build up under hood in deep fry area by front-end display case. Three light bulbs out under hood. Water on floor by dishwashing area.

New Rochelle High School Minor Acceptable 2006
Inspection date: 3/3/2006

Critical items “red”: All red “critical” violations listed on 2/27/06 inspection report corrected.
Action taken (if necessary) Resolved
Non-critical items “blue”: All blue (non-critical) violations listed on 2/27/06 inspection report corrected except two. (Listed as second and third items).
Non critical items “blue”: Missing corner tiles by ice machine, presently on order, would replace as soon as it comes in.
Non critical items “blue”: Grease build up under hood in deep fry area; company called in to clean hood.
